What is the last (x) term of the proportion 8:4 = 26:x?

Explanation:
To solve the proportion 8:4 = 26:x, you can cross-multiply to find the value of x. This means you multiply the means and the extremes of the proportion: 8 * x = 4 * 26. This simplifies to: 8x = 104. Now, to find x, divide both sides by 8: x = 104 / 8, x = 13. Thus, the last term of the proportion is 13. This approach is consistent with the rules of proportions which state that the product of the means equals the product of the extremes. The correct process confirms the relationship and validates the final answer as being 13.
